Health is the fundamental capability humans require to perceive, feel, and act effectively, and as such, it represents a primary element in the development of the individual, but also of the environment humans belongs to. That is why it is necessary to provide adequate ways and means to ensure the appropriate healthcare delivery based on parameters monitoring and direct providing of the medical assistance. The new technologies development and implementation, especially the Internet and Wireless Sensor Networks (WSNs) commonly known as the Internet of Things (IoT), enable global approach to the health care system infrastructure development. This leads to e-health system that, in real time manner, supplies a valuable set of information relevant to all of the stakeholders (patients, medical and paramedical stuff, and health insurance) regardless their current location. Commercial systems in this area usually do not meet the general patient needs, and those that do are usually economically unacceptable due to the high operational and development costs. In this paper, based on well-known low-cost technologies, there is a Do-It-Yourself (DIY) solution for a sustainable and adaptable patient oriented infrastructure development, presented.
